F-16 aircraft crash averted during Aero India 2009
Bangalore, Feb. 15 (ANI): A great panic swept through the Yelhanka air base during Aero India Show 2009 when the tyre of American superlative combat F-16 aircraft burst while landing.
The F-16 aircraft bearing number IN3016 had touched down when the startling incident took place.
However, no major casualty was caused by this mishap, often witnessed in the aviation scenario, particularly by the combat aircraft.
It was the same aircraft in which Indian Olympic gold medallist Abhinav Bindra had 'flown' on Thursday.
The lightweight jet fighter F-16, which is equipped with many advanced features, has been one of the major attractions during Asia's largest air show, at the five-day Aero India 2009. (ANI)
